Contemporary Staircase Designs


Do you know what a contemporary staircase would look like? Basically, contemporary design is something that deviates from the classic conservative designs in architecture. Such stereotypical designs dwell on embellishments and intricate designs. On the other hand, contemporary staircase designs tend to be minimalist.

Contemporary staircases tend to be on the artsy side. They are seen by contemporary architects and artists as art. They are usually exposed like a sculpture – showing off the beautiful lines and graceful curves.

They usually come in one colour: for the classic minimalist – white; for the bold designer – solid colours that shout for attention, for example, red wooden staircases with no railings. The color is an important determinant on whether everything will live. And since the staircase could stand as the house’s focal point, it should blend well with the surrounding furniture and décor.

Usually, contemporary staircases have simple or even no railings. However, these are specially made to become relatively low staircases designed to prevent fatal accidents.

Outdoor Staircase Design Ideas


For many people, an outdoor staircase is something that they need and want. It is functional and fun, especially if they have a multi leveled home. The possibilities for a staircase outside are endless, if you have the imagination for outdoor stair design ideas.

• If you do not have a multi levelled home, or you simply want stairs in the backyard that are not connected to your home, using railroad ties is a great way to have stairs without a rocky incline to children or older adults. Not only can these stairs have a gentle incline, but they also can be lengthened so that it takes 3 or 4 steps to get to the next stair. That would allow a child to anticipate the stair coming next or an older adult to ready themselves for the next stair. • A scrolling staircase would be a great idea that is connecting the outside of one level to another. For example, if one wanted to connect the outside of a first level porch with the outside of a second level balcony, one could use the scrolling staircase to accomplish this, as it will lend a romantic feel to the house. Depending upon the design of the house, this staircase could be built into the wall of the home, where it winds back into the wall of the house. It could also be built into the wall of the porch so that the use of handrails would be minimal.

Contemporary staircase designs would obviously look good at houses that are also contemporary in theme or feel. The material of the staircase and its different parts may also be an important consideration to achieve that modern and contemporary feel. Using glass as railings, combined with clean lines of white marble or any smooth surfaced building material would probably look good in a modern apartment.

On the other hand, steel stairs may also be an unusual choice for the house owner with an adventurous heart. It would look best in a home with lots of metal décor and furniture. In the end, contemporary staircase designs are brought about by vision and attitude.
